IOP Publishing expands journal portfolio with three new journals -

IOP Publishing, the publishing company of the Institute of Physics, has announced that the first content has been published in three new additions to its journal portfolio - Electronic Structure, JPhys Energy and Plasma Research Express. The three journals were launched to cater to the needs of specific research communities.

The first issue of Electronic Structure contains articles from six countries using both experimental and computational techniques, covering topics from 2D materials to magnetism. Among the articles is one co-authored by editorial board member Prof. Steffen Duhm, from Soochow University in China.

JPhys Energy's first issue features papers by teams from China, Australia, Brazil, the USA, and the UK. Prof. John Irvine, from the University of St Andrews (UK) serves as the Editor-in-Chief of the journal.

Reflecting the journal's intended reach and inclusive editorial policy, the first content in Plasma Research Express includes papers from Brazil, Russia, the USA, Ukraine, Romania and Belgium, which collectively cover a mixture of experimental and theoretical work on several representative topics in plasma science. Prof. Hae June Lee, from Pusan National University, Republic of Korea, serves as the Editor-in-Chief of the journal.
